Can You Really Get Fuller Hair Naturally?

First and foremost, it’s important to note that you can't change the hair follicles you're born with. Essentially, you get what you’re given in terms of hair thickness. The only way to add more hair follicles is through a hair transplant. While that may be an option for some, there are plenty of natural ways to boost your hair’s volume that are much more affordable and less invasive!

The secret to achieving the thickest, fullest hair lies in reducing hair breakage and hair loss. While this may sound simple, it's not always easy, especially since hair thinning is common and can affect both men and women.

In 2024, over 15.4 million people in the UK experienced hair loss—6.5 million men and 8 million women. Although hair loss is often associated with men due to hereditary factors, women also experience thinning hair due to hormonal changes, pregnancy, and menopause. In fact, studies show that less than half of women reach the age of 80 with a full head of hair. Factors like ageing, stress, illness, and poor nutrition also contribute to hair thinning and loss, and these can fluctuate throughout different stages of life. Even if you're not experiencing these issues now, it's possible you may in the future.

Why Does Hair Shedding Happen?

To understand how to combat hair thinning, it’s important to understand the process of hair shedding. Maria Sotiriou, co-founder of SILKE London and an experienced hair expert and stylist with over 37 years in the industry, explains why shedding occurs and how you can address it.

Maria shares: “Hair shedding is one part of the natural hair growth cycle. When this cycle is disrupted, you may notice a difference in the health and appearance of your hair. The most obvious sign is visible hair thinning or shedding.

Shedding occurs when hair comes out during washing, brushing, or touching. The most common causes of shedding are stress and nutrient deficiencies, both of which are connected. For example, iron deficiency is easily detected with a simple blood test and can often be resolved by increasing protein intake. While eliminating stress is more challenging, it’s crucial for both your hair and overall health. If stress is causing your hair to shed, it’s a sign that you need to take steps to manage it.”

Aside from stress, there are other factors that can contribute to hair shedding, including hormonal shifts during pregnancy, menopause, and grief. Fortunately, this type of hair loss is often temporary, and hair growth typically resumes as your hormones return to their normal state. This is especially common for new mothers, who may experience hair loss around the face and crown.

The Truth Behind Viral Hair Hacks

Alongside the desire for thick, shiny hair, we’ve also seen a rise in viral beauty hacks and ingredients, especially on platforms like TikTok. But do they really work?

Maria shares her thoughts on viral trends: “I’m open to certain viral trends, like the use of rosemary oil for hair. Organic oils can do wonders for your hair, and rosemary oil is no exception. The great thing about these natural oils is that they are often affordable, easily accessible, and, when used correctly, can promote hair growth and strength. However, it’s important to remember that everyone’s hair is different. What works for one person may not work for you, so it’s crucial to understand your own hair type before jumping into any new trends.”

When trying viral hair treatments or new ingredients, Maria advises doing your research first. Some products may not be suitable for your hair and could cause damage if used incorrectly.

Easy Ways to Boost Volume and Thickness

Aside from viral hacks, there are more tried-and-tested methods to enhance your hair’s appearance and volume. According to Maria, one of the most effective ways to create the illusion of thicker hair is through a strategic haircut and colour choice.

Maria recommends:

“A good haircut can do wonders for adding body and volume to your hair. While this may seem like a simple solution, it’s often overlooked. A haircut with the right balance of weight and layers can make styling much easier, and you won’t have to rely solely on products. For example, layers should be concentrated around the crown of your head, while avoiding layers at the base of your style. A diagonal parting, rather than a center part, can also help create the appearance of volume. Using rollers to set your hair can add fullness, and allowing your hair to cool in the styled position will further enhance the effect.”

When it comes to colour, Maria suggests adding dimension to thinner areas of your hair. Soft highlights, such as baby-lights, can make thin spots less noticeable by reflecting light and creating the illusion of more volume.

To further boost volume, use volumising products. A volumising shampoo and conditioner followed by a volumising mousse applied to damp hair can help lift and enhance thickness.
